2006 BUICK LUCERNE 4.6 LITER V8, Overheating and coolant boiling at Surge tank in about 10 minutes. After a lot of troubleshooting and labor, I found the problem finally. My recommendation before you do anything check for leaks using a hand pump and adapters to pressurize the system to eliminate all leaks before changing any parts. You can rent a coolant tester system from AutoZone. Long story short I found that my Radiator was leaking after I put about 16 pounds of pressure in the system. It was right on the seam of the radiator, and not obvious. This cooling system need pressure to raise the boiling point so it wont overheat. My Buick was probably introducing air in the system causing it to overheat. New Radiator and top hose and coolant. About 250.00 to fix I changed the Rad and it fixed the problem. these cooling systems run hot and have to be pressurized to raise the boiling point. 18 pounds on the cap which is higher than the average vehicle. Anyway that's what fixed my POS before I sold that nightmare. Good Luck and I hope this helps someone save Money. Rich
